Fundamental Attribution Error
is the tendency to overemphasize personal characteristics and ignore situational factors when judging others' behavior.
Self-Fulfilling Prophecy
A prediction that directly or indirectly causes itself to become true, due to positive feedback between belief and behavior.
Supervisor's Expectations
The set of standards or goals that a supervisor or manager holds for their employees, influencing how work is performed and evaluated.
Employee's Abilities
The skills and competencies that individuals bring to their job roles within an organization.
